On Thu, Jan 15, 2015 at 2:38 PM, Jordan Zimmerman < [email protected]> wrote: > A few things: > > * You don’t need to create a new Curator instance for each Leader. One > Curator instance can be used for an application. > * Calling client.getZookeeperClient().blockUntilConnectedOrTimedOut(); is > unnecessary > * Calling isLeader() immediately after starting the latch may not work. It > takes time for the leader to get selected. LeaderLatch has a listener if > you want to get notified. Alternatively, you can use LeaderSelector. > > Hope this helps. > > -Jordan > > > > On January 15, 2015 at 5:25:26 PM, Check Peck ([email protected]) > wrote: > > I am using Zookeeper for the leadership election process.
